Crime in Estes St & Griesbach St Area is reported at the city level, not the neighborhood level. The FBI doesn't publish reliable crime rates for individual neighborhoods, and within any community crime varies street to street. For an accurate, comparable picture, see the jurisdiction-wide figures for Norton Shores.
Norton Shores crime & safety stats →To buy a median-priced Estes St & Griesbach St Area home (around $270,000) at today's 6.49% 30-year fixed rate with 20% down, you'd need roughly $48k/year in household income to qualify — an estimated monthly payment of $1,796 (principal, interest, property tax est., and insurance).
| Down payment | Monthly payment | Income needed |
|---|---|---|
| 20% | $1,796/mo | $47,889 |
| 10% (+PMI) | $2,068/mo | $55,135 |
| 5% (+PMI) | $2,158/mo | $57,558 |
Estimates use a 6.49% 30-year fixed rate (current Freddie Mac average), an aggressive ~45% housing-to-income ratio (roughly what FHA underwriting can allow for a buyer with no other monthly debts — your number depends on your debts and credit), this area's median sale price, plus estimated insurance and PMI below 20% down. Not a commitment to lend, and not an APR — your actual rate and payment will vary.
